2. MetaTrader 5
MetaTrader 5 (MT5) is an incredibly flexible and user-friendly multi-asset trading terminal. MT5 is specifically designed for the trading of forex, stocks, futures, and CFDs. MT5 offers advanced charting and great analysis tools, as well as the Economic Calendar and the ability to automate the trading and testing of your personal strategies via Expert Advisors.

Most of MT5’s improvements and new features focus on the broker-client relationship. MT5 is a great platform for professional traders, as it offers a great degree of flexibility and customization, as well as fast execution and numerous order types. It is incredibly popular among traders and brokers alike.

3. cTrader
cTrader is an advanced trading terminal with sophisticated order management, advanced execution, transparency features, and an institutional level trading environment. cTrader offers advanced charts, level II pricing, and algorithmic trading via cBots.

Recent updates have improved automation tools, cTrader’s mobile application, and offered a cloud based synchronization for your trading workspaces. cTrader is a popular choice among traders for its fast and transparent execution of orders, as well as its trading infrastructure and advanced risk management.

4. NinjaTrader
NinjaTrader provides active traders with a comprehensive, specialized trading terminal for trading futures. This platform offers advanced charts, automated trading logic, market replay, and custom indicators. The most recent changes include new cloud features, refined order flow tools, and personalized broker integration. NinjaTrader understands that it is important for a trader to understand the market.

This platform excels at detailed analysis of market volume, and, therefore, is preferred among futures traders. NinjaTrader provides advanced analytics and flexibly designed tools and is used widely among futures traders for all of the above reasons, plus its precision and great logic.

5. Interactive Brokers Trader Workstation (TWS)
Interactive Brokers Trader Workstation offers a powerful trading terminal that provides your gateway to the global financial markets. TWS offers access to equities, options, futures, fixed income, and foreign currencies. TWS’ features include advanced portfolio and risk analytics, integration of your algorithms, and research tools.

Newer developments focus on the improvement of TWS’ intuitive design, AI tools, and faster access to markets. TWS is highly favored among institutional traders and investors for the level of power the platform offers to diversify your global portfolio.

10. Sierra Chart
Sierra Chart is designed for professional traders who need advanced technical analysis tools and deep futures trading capabilities. Customizable charts, automated trading, profile trading, and extensive analysis of market depth and trade volume are some of the features available.

Sierra Chart is frequently updated and recent improvements have added new capabilities and made the program faster and better at managing trading data. Futures traders especially appreciate Sierra Chart for its accuracy, flexibility, and ability to meet the professional futures trader analysis and market complexity requirements.
